Chaplaincy is a critical area of American society where the religious needs of Muslims must be addressed on parity of other faith groups. As chaplains, Muslims have the opportunity to contribute to the public discourse on ethical and spiritual concerns and challenges facing diverse populations. The Muslim Chaplains Association web site is a resource for Muslim chaplains, for chaplains of all faiths who address the needs of Muslims in their institutions and for everyone interested in learning about Muslim Chaplains.
History

The vision for an organization for Muslim chaplains was first imagined in the summer of 2006. Chaplain Bilal Ansari, then chaplaincy student at Hartford Seminary, invited fellow Hartford Seminary chaplains to meet with him.
